Transaction 5909376cfbb1178cbc98d398bab00b7e3db24c068d62122afe75dcb92159c995
1 Input
1 Output
-
5909376cfbb1178cbc98d398bab00b7e3db24c068d62122afe75dcb92159c995:0
- value
- 914945
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 00b140b52bd1c497ffa803c399d6e85d8f4cb895 OP_EQUAL
- address
- 31kgGHJ1zvMqhPY7jj5mhhUeMgmhL47Wh9